The Claw Light is a desktop lamp that mirrors your Claude Code sessions in real time. Green means working. Red means it needs you. No window to check — just look up.

How it works

1

Run Claude Code

Your agents work across terminals, tabs, and worktrees — easy to lose track of.

2

mccm watches

The open-source Rust daemon tracks every session's status in real time and aggregates them into one color.

3

The light glows

The Claw Light shows that color across the room. Glance up to know if an agent needs you.

Four states, one glance

The same color language as the mccm menu-bar icon, now on your desk.

  • Working Agents are running
  • Idle Waiting on a task
  • Needs you Awaiting your input
  • Asleep No live sessions

Real-time

Updates the instant a session changes state — file-watched, not polled.

Glanceable

No app to focus, no notification to dismiss. Ambient by design.

Open-source core

Powered by mccm, written in Rust. The firmware and tooling are public.

Plug & play

USB-powered ESP32 inside. Flash once, pair with mccm, done.

Menu bar too

Prefer pixels? mccm ships a macOS menu-bar icon with the same status.

Multi-session

Aggregates all your concurrent agents into a single, honest color.
